I am assuming that the ZEN ports and the older PEN ports will fit the new housing, is this correct?
 
Hi;

The older ports fit fine.

The difficulty is that the new Oly 14-42 power zoom lens that the housing is made for doesn't have a zoom gear, so it's sort of worthless at this point. Oly is trying to figure something out.

The camera shoots just like the OM-D E-M1, pretty much has the same inards, just less controls and build quality.

Jack
 
The lens can be power zoomed using the up/down arrows if you can dig into the menus and find how to reassign to that function. Deepshots.uk also has a gear for the lens, they have also just posted a short review of the equipment.
 
Phil;

Thanks for that! Yes, we sat doewn and figured out that you can asign the "lens zoom" feature to either of the up/down, left right buttons.
